The Core of Connectivity: Ensuring Reliable Power Delivery


This set provides essential male and female DC barrel connectors, specifically designed to facilitate power connections for a multitude of 12V DC devices. Each connector features a widely adopted 5.5mm outer diameter and a 2.1mm inner diameter, a common standard across various low-power electronics. The wire gauge employed is 22 AWG, indicating a specific cross-sectional area of the conductor.

From an electrical engineering standpoint, the 22 AWG wire is a critical specification. It dictates the maximum current capacity the cable can safely handle without excessive voltage drop or dangerous heat generation. For typical 12V DC applications such as LED strip lighting, security cameras, or small embedded systems, 22 AWG offers an appropriate balance of flexibility and current-carrying capability. The Anatomy of a Secure Connection


The physical construction of these connectors emphasizes both durability and electrical integrity. The wires are encased in a new flame retardant, anti-riot sun, antioxidant, and anti-aging PVC plastic. This multi-faceted insulation is not merely a protective layer; it is a critical safety feature.

Flame retardant properties are paramount in any electrical component, significantly reducing the risk of fire propagation in the event of an electrical fault or short circuit. The anti-riot sun and antioxidant characteristics speak to the material's resistance against environmental degradation, such as UV exposure and oxidation, which can cause insulation to become brittle and crack over time. This ensures the conductors remain safely isolated, even in environments with fluctuating temperatures or moderate light exposure. Picture a security camera installation where cables are routed near a window; the anti-aging PVC maintains its structural integrity, unlike cheaper plastics that might degrade rapidly, exposing live wires.

Furthermore, the internal construction of the connectors features a copper galvanized arc extinguishing joint with expansion shrapnel. This design is crucial for maintaining excellent contact performance. Poor contact between the male and female terminals is a common source of electrical issues, leading to increased resistance, heat buildup, and potentially dangerous arc sparks. The expansion shrapnel applies constant pressure, ensuring a tight, low-resistance connection that actively works to prevent these issues. This is a significant upgrade over basic friction-fit connectors that can loosen over time, leading to intermittent power or, worse, localized heating that could melt insulation or ignite nearby materials.

Installation Simplicity and Polarity Assurance


Ease of installation is a practical consideration for any electrical component, and these connectors are designed with this in mind. The bare wire ends are ready for tin soldering, allowing for robust and permanent connections. Soldering, when performed correctly, creates a strong mechanical and electrical bond, superior to crimped or screw-terminal connections for many low-voltage applications.

The wires are clearly marked with red for positive (+) and black for negative (-), adhering to standard electrical polarity conventions. This unambiguous color coding is a simple yet vital feature that prevents miswiring. Incorrect polarity can lead to immediate damage to sensitive electronic components, especially those without reverse polarity protection. Imagine connecting a delicate circuit board; the clear markings eliminate the need for a multimeter to determine polarity, streamlining the installation process and significantly reducing the chance of costly errors.

Compared to unmarked wires or those with ambiguous color schemes, the red/black jacket system provides immediate visual confirmation of polarity. This is particularly beneficial for repetitive installations or when working in low-light conditions, where quick and accurate identification is essential. The 9.5-inch cable length offers enough flexibility for routing within enclosures or connecting adjacent components without excessive slack.

Current Handling and Safety Margins


The 22 AWG wire gauge, while suitable for many applications, inherently defines the current limits of these connectors. Typically, a 22 AWG copper wire can safely carry between 3 to 5 amperes for short runs, depending on the insulation type and ambient temperature. It is imperative for any installer to understand these limitations to avoid overloading the circuit. Exceeding the rated current capacity can lead to the wire overheating, potentially melting the PVC insulation, causing a short circuit, or even initiating a fire. This is not a flaw of the product but a fundamental characteristic of wire physics that demands careful consideration during design and installation.

For projects requiring higher current draws, such as powering multiple high-wattage LED arrays or more demanding motors, a larger wire gauge (e.g., 18 AWG or 16 AWG) would be necessary. However, for the vast majority of small electronics, CCTV systems, and hobbyist projects that operate within the typical 1-3 Amp range, these 22 AWG connectors provide ample capacity with a reasonable safety margin.
